What They Do

Enel Green Power specializes in the generation of renewable energy, focusing on wind, solar, hydroelectric, and geothermal power. The company has also been expanding its capabilities in energy storage, green hydrogen production, and hybrid plant technologies that integrate multiple energy sources for improved efficiency (source: wikipedia.org). With over 1,300 renewable plants worldwide, Enel Green Power develops, constructs, operates, and maintains these facilities, selling electricity through long-term Power Purchase Agreements (PPAs) to a diverse range of clients including industrial, commercial, and utility sectors (source: enelgreenpower.com). The company targets high-growth markets with stable demand, particularly in Latin America, North America, and Europe, ensuring a robust presence in regions like Brazil, Chile, and Italy (source: enelamericas.com). Enel Green Power is recognized as the world's largest private renewable operator, managing 63 GW of capacity as of 2023, and is committed to technological diversification and operational excellence across its global footprint (source: enel.com).

Projects & Track Record

Enel Green Power has successfully completed numerous notable projects, including the Rocky Ridge wind farm in Oklahoma (150 MW, operational since 2012), the Caney River wind farm in Kansas (200 MW, operational since 2012), and the Palo Viejo hydroelectric plant in Guatemala (85 MW, inaugurated in 2012) (source: wikipedia.org). The company also operates the Bagnore 4 geothermal plant in Italy, which has a net capacity of 38 MW and produces up to 310 GWh annually since its service entry in December 2014. Recently, the Morro do Chapéu wind complex in Bahia, Brazil, was operationalized in April 2024, featuring 348 MW capacity and an investment of €456 million, providing power for approximately 400,000 homes (source: wikipedia.org). Ongoing projects include the Ourolândia-Umburanas wind complex, which is set to become operational in August 2024 with a capacity of 894 GWh/year and a cost of €297 million, further solidifying Enel Green Power's commitment to renewable energy expansion (source: wikipedia.org).

Recent Developments

In the past two years, Enel Green Power has made significant strides in its operational capacity, including the completion of the Morro do Chapéu wind complex and the Ourolândia-Umburanas wind project, both in Brazil (source: wikipedia.org). The company also sold 50% of its Greek operations to Macquarie Asset Management in December 2023, leading to the formation of the Principia Energy joint venture in April 2024, which will focus on managing and developing renewable assets in Greece (source: wikipedia.org). Additionally, Enel Group added 5.3 GW of renewable capacity in 2023, reaching a total of 63 GW managed, with Enel Green Power's EBITDA increasing by 26.8% to €11.62 billion (source: enel.com). The company also signed a deal with Macquarie Green Investment Group in July 2023, aligning with broader strategic disposals in Romania and Greece (source: enel.com).

The Opportunity

The position will work on the civil design of renewable power plants (BESS, wind, solar, hydroelectric, geothermal) including on HV Substations and Transmission lines, in cooperation with other specialists and other Units. He/She will manage the design to ensure the execution of engineering projects assigned in compliance with best practices, quality, safety and environmental requirements, as well as compliance with schedules and costs. Attends to design review meetings, conducts technical analysis and follow up the design of contractors and gives support to Construction and Commissioning during construction phase and plant startup up to the handover to O&M. Addresses and solves technical issues related to their own field of expertise and by means of their own knowledge in order to meet project requirements (quality, time and costs). The activity will cover greenfield projects, repowerings and M&A due diligences.
